Description
The ground floor features a stylish recently renovated kitchen/diner, completed within the last two years and thoughtfully designed for modern living. It comes fully equipped with high-quality integrated Bosch and AEG appliances, including a combi microwave oven and a steam oven, making it perfect for both everyday cooking and hosting. Ascending to the first floor, you will find two bedrooms and the modern four-piece family bathroom suite.
One of the standout features of this property is the rare off-street parking for two vehicles, a significant advantage in this area. The location is particularly appealing, situated conveniently between Stratford and Leyton stations, ensuring excellent transport links for commuting and exploring the vibrant city.
Further enhancing its appeal, the property is within close proximity to Westfield Stratford City, offering an exceptional range of shopping, dining, and leisure amenities. For outdoor enthusiasts and families, Drapers Road Recreation Field is just a short walk away, providing a welcoming green space for relaxation and play. The property is also near the Queen Elizabeth Olympic Park, offering a wealth of recreational activities and open spaces to enjoy.

The title register states the following:
1 The Freehold land shown edged with red on the plan of the above Title filed at the Registry and
being 167 Crownfield Road, London (E15 2AS).
2 A Conveyance of the land tinted yellow on the title plan and other land dated 1 January 1935 made between (1) Thomas Frederick Pearson (Vendor) and (2) The Elizabeth Garrett Anderson Hospital Purchaser) contains the following provision:-
Together with the benefit (subject as thereinafter mentioned) of all such rights easements or quasi-easements as the property thereby conveyed had enjoyed over the adjoining property forming part of the Cann Hall Estates subject to all such rights easements or quasi-easements as has been enjoyed thereover by adjoining owners and occupiers including the Vendor immediately prior to the sale thereof to the Purchaser.
IT WAS THEREBY AGREED AND DECLARED that the Purchaser should not be entitled to any right of light or air over any part of the Cann Hall Estate comprised in the Conveyance dated 31 December 1934 to the Vendor which had not been purchased by the Purchaser.
3 An Agreement dated 26 April 1940 and made between (1) The Elizabeth Garrett Anderson Hospital (2) Elizabeth Kidman and (3) The Mayor Aldermen and Burgesses of the Borough of Leyton dedicated the strip of land tinted pink on the filed plan to the public.
NOTE: Copy Agreement filed under EX62755.
4 The land has the benefit of the following rights reserved by the Transfer dated 22 May 1989 referred to in the Charges Register:-
"EXCEPT AND RESERVING to the Transferor the easements set out in the Second Schedule hereto.
THE SECOND SCHEDULE hereinbefore referred to (easements excepted and reserved to the Transferor)
1. A right of the free passage and running of water soil gas electricity and property that shall be or become a nuisance or annoyance to the Transferor or to the owners or occupiers of any adjoining or neighbouring land."
5 By a Deed dated 12 November 1991 made between (1) The Mayor and Burgesses of The London Borough of Waltham Forest and (2) Regina Souza Johnson the rights excepted and reserved by the Transfer dated
22 May 1989 referred to above were substituted by the following, being the revised wording of the Second Schedule to the said Transfer:-
"THE SECOND SCHEDULE hereinbefore referred to (Easements Excepted and Reserved to the Transferor)
1. A right of the free passage and running of water soil gas electricity and other services (if any) to and from the adjoining land of the Transferor through the sewers drains watercourses gutters pipes wires cables channels culverts and other conduits passing under along over the through or attached to the said property.
2. A right of the Transferor its agents and contractors at all reasonable times to enter upon the said property with or without workmen for the purpose of inspecting repairing cleansing or renewing the matters mentioned in Clause 2 (i) hereof and any aerials and/or equipment for television or radio transmitting broadcasting and receiving (and ancillary thereto) and the sewers drains watercourses gutters pipes wires cables channels culverts and other conduits in under along over through or attached to the said property the Transferor making good all damage caused or occasioned by the exercise of such right."
6 (27.01.1993) A Transfer dated 30 November 1992 made between (1) The Mayor and Burgesses of the London Borough of Waltham Forest and (2) Patricia Elaine Mair was made pursuant to Part V of the Housing Act 1985 and the land has the benefit of and is subject to the easements and rights specified in paragraph 2 of Schedule 6 of the said Act.
